Abstract
Hydrozirconation of propyne followed by treatment with propynyllithium yields the (sigma-propenyl)(sigma-propynyl)zirconocene complex 11. It s treatment with the organometallic Lewis acid B(C6F5)(3) results in t ransfer of the sigma-propynyl group from zirconium to boron followed b y insertion of the alkynylborate triple bond into the zirconium carbon bond of the remaining metallaallyl cation to furnish the zirconocene( mu-hydrocarbyl)borate betaine complex 14. This reacts with three molar equivalents of tert-butyl isocyanide to give 16. Complex 16 contains a five-membered carbocyclic ring, formed by carbon-carbon coupling of the former propenyl and propynyl groups with the C=N-R reagent, to whi ch a (eta(2)-iminoacyl)(kappa-tert-butyl isocyanide)zirconocene moiety is attached. Complex 16 was characterized by an X-ray crystal structu re analysis.
